About Dog Parks in Tiverton
Tiverton, RI has a small but solid dog park scene — with one well-established public option serving the community. While the listing count is modest, the Raymond F Jones Memorial Dog Park draws consistent local use and covers the essentials: it’s free, off-leash, shaded, and includes a water feature, making it a genuinely practical spot for dog owners in the area rather than just a patch of fenced grass.
The Raymond F Jones Memorial Dog Park is clearly the go-to destination for Tiverton dog owners. Reviewers consistently praise the social atmosphere — one regular notes they visit about once a week and that “everybody gets along” — while others highlight the shady location as a real summer advantage, keeping things comfortable when temperatures climb. With 49 reviews and tags flagging it as well-maintained and free to use, it’s the kind of neighborhood spot that earns loyalty through reliability rather than flash.
A few practical notes for first-timers: the park’s shaded position means it stays cooler on hot days, so summer visits are more manageable than at many exposed off-leash areas. Hours aren’t posted publicly, so it’s worth a quick drive-by or checking with Tiverton’s parks department before making a special trip. Since there’s only one dedicated dog park in town, it can draw a steady crowd — locals say the regulars are friendly, but if you prefer a quieter visit, an off-peak weekday morning is usually your best bet.
